    My favorite Rebels moment was when Ahsoka damaged Vader's helmet, revealing part of Anakin Skywalker's charred face. This moment was highly symbolic of Ahsoka finally uncovering the truth of what happened to her master and accepting it, while also showing the tiny sliver of humanity left in Vader and what is left of his former self. Not to mention having Matt Lanter's voice mixed with James Earl Jones, which was a nice treat to fans of The Clone Wars.

    This might be grasping at straws, but the slice Ahsoka left on Vader's mask was right where Anakin had a scar in the exact same place 16 years prior.
